If you have been playing for 7 days I would caution buying all LSB and be more focused. If they were permanently available I would have purchased half of what I have. I still have not unlocked Rey from my first LSB purchase and several squads which need investment. They have returned, unfortunately you just missed may 4th celebrations where a lot returned. But to explain why them being paced in rotation may benefit you, relics are not all that matters. The bundles are great for accelerating through some of the requirements for say LV. Particularly some meh characters you will not use for some GL’s. But they do not provide whole squads which is a problem for some new accounts. They also do not provide zeta’s or omicrons or mods. So a LSB pushes progression in gear and relic out of balance to other materials. I was 6M before the first one released and have not kept up with every purchase. I had been playing for years and my mod inventory was depleted quickly. I say this from experience of seeing some LSB only rosters, they lack quality of mods and look unfocused with squads missing impactful characters. So as they rotate them slowly this gives time to work on squads.
Saying that I do think it’s a good idea to let brand new players purchase a several LSB’s from previously releases as an improvement on the old HDB. So they can quickly get their first GL/fleet of choice or an iconic squad to get going.I just think it would be overwhelming to get all at once before you have a grasp on the economy of the game and how to maximise the purchases.
